Hold a public hearing and consider a recommendation to the City Council — regarding a Replat for Arbor Acres, Block A, Lot 1R to combine two commercial lots into one on .952 acres, generally located east of Regency Drive and north of Steel Road. Mr. Lee stated that the Replat proposes to combine two lots into one to accommodate the development and expansion of an adjacent commercial business. The applicant is Arborilogical Services and they are expanding their business, located at 16 Steel Road. An Amended zoning request was recommended for approval by the Commission on March 1, 2011 and approved by City Council on March 22, 2011. A Site Plan with be forthcoming in the near future. Chairman Johnston opened the Public Hearing. With no one approaching the Commission, Chairman Johnston closed the Public Hearing. With no questions for the applicant or staff, a motion was made by Commissioner Dahl, and seconded by Commissioner Jordan, to recommend approval to the City Council for a Replat for Arbor Acres, Block A, Lot 1 R to combine two commercial lots into one on .952 acres, generally located east of Regency Drive and north of Steel Road.
